Chapter 278 Speaking without hesitation



Chapter 278 Speaking without hesitation

Yue Jinghao restrained her expression and said, "She is the concubine of the prince's mansion. Aunt Fan's words are embarrassing for the prince. This princess thinks Aunt Fan should be more careful with her words and actions!"

Yue Jinghao used her status as a princess to pressure Fan Huarong, causing Fan Huarong to hold back all his words.

"I...I just wanted to meet the princess today and feel very close to her...so I said something that I didn't think right, please don't be offended~"

"Aunt Fan, you're too polite! Lord Fan and the Second Prince have been entrusted with important tasks by the Emperor this time. I'm afraid Aunt Fan has been very busy recently?" Yue Jinghao said slowly.

Fan Huarong's heart skipped a beat. There were indeed quite a few people who came to see her recently, including close friends and candidates recommended by others. The gifts they sent filled up the entire storeroom. But she did it in secret, and she only brought a maid with her every time. How could Yue Jinghao know?

"Where did these princesses hear this? I'll cut off their tongues!" Fan Huarong glared at the maid beside her with eyes wide open.

The maid was so frightened that she knelt on the ground, her body shaking like a sieve, and she kept her mouth tightly shut, fearing that Fan Huarong would cut off her tongue if he was unhappy.

"No need for anyone to tell you, every Spring Examination is like this. Aunt Fan is overthinking. Look how scared you made her!" As soon as Yue Jinghao finished her words, Manju stepped forward, helped the maid up, and patted the back of her hand comfortingly.

Little did she know that in Fan Huarong's eyes, Manou's actions were the secret that the maid Xiang Yuejing was trying to tell!

"The princess is indeed... kind-hearted! Why don't you thank her quickly!" Fan Huarong said gritting his teeth.

"Thank you, Princess. Thank you, Princess!" The maid kowtowed so much that her forehead bled.

"Look at this little maid, she is so honest. It is a blessing for Aunt Fan to have someone as loyal as you by her side!" Yue Jinghao did not want to look at the maid who was in a hurry to kowtow, but started talking to Fan Huarong instead.

Yue Jinghao's words made Fan Huarong certain that the informer was this maid! But her handle also fell into Yue Jinghao's hands.

Just let her bow down to Yue Jinghao like this? Fan Huarong looked down on the Yue family from the bottom of her heart, and even more so on Yue Jinghao, who used to have a bad reputation! She used to be good friends with Yue Jinghong, but Yue Jinghong plotted against her, which not only ruined her reputation but also her marriage with the second prince! If it weren't for Yue Jinghong, how could she be just a concubine now? As long as she could embarrass Yue Jinghong, she would be happy!

"Your Highness, you are too kind! What's the point of being loyal or not? I'm just a servant!" Fan Huarong said.

"Aunt Fan, tell me...if the second prince can fulfill the emperor's order this time, should you be happy or sad? Ah?" Yue Jinghao said.

Fan Huarong was stunned. She really hadn't thought so much. She only thought that her cousin was appreciated by the emperor and she would also be valued by the prince. But she forgot that she was the prince's woman now, and the second prince was the prince's biggest rival. If the second prince gained power, the fate of the prince would be...

The more Fan Huarong thought about it, the more frightened he became. He even broke out in a cold sweat in this cold weather...

"I don't understand what the princess is saying...what happiness and sadness, hehe..." Fan Huarong's hands were trembling as he picked up the cold tea in front of him and drank it all in one gulp.

"Since Aunt Fan doesn't understand, I won't say any more! I just want to give you a piece of advice. You are the prince's woman, so you should think more about the prince! Otherwise, someone will find fault with you and make things difficult for the prince!"

The prince was wandering not far away. He didn't know how to face Yue Jinghao. At this moment, Yue Jinghao's words of warning to Fan Huarong reached the prince's ears, and he was deeply moved.

"Your Highness is right! I will always put His Royal Highness the Crown Prince first in everything!" Fan Huarong was a little embarrassed, so she changed the subject and said, "Look, Aunt Yue has been gone for such a long time and she still hasn't come. She is really making me wait anxiously! Someone come quickly, go and see if Aunt Yue has come!"
